How accurate are these Bed and Bale vs PeakFinder revenue estimates? v
Directional - typically within 2-3× of actual money earned for popular apps. The $333 for Bed and Bale and $168.8K for PeakFinder are derived from App Store grossing rank, scraped IAP tiers, ratings volume and category benchmarks (Travel) - net of the 15-30% Apple/Google store cut. Real revenue depends on country mix, retention, refunds and ad fill rate, none of which Apple or Google publish.
